UPEI announces winners of Co-op Awards
Every year, UPEI Co-operative Education recognizes its exceptional students and employers with the UPEI Co-op Awards. Students are nominated by their work-term employers, and employers are nominated by the students they have employed for a work term within the past calendar year. Tyler Gallant is the 2020 UPEI Business Co-op Student of the Year. Desiree Rehel is the 2020 UPEI Science Co-op Student of the Year. The Atlantic Canada Opportunities Agency (ACOA) is the 2020 Co-op Employer of the Year.
New book from Island Studies Press tells the story of Regis Duffy
How did a farm boy from Prince Edward Island become a successful businessman, mentor, and community philanthropist? A new book by Mo Duffy Cobb and Lori Mayne tells the behind-the-scenes story of how Dr. Regis Duffy became a household name on Prince Edward Island. The Chemistry of Innovation: Regis Duffy and the Story of DCL depicts the growing pains and leaps of faith of a community-minded business.

Panther women’s soccer recruits goalkeeper Veronica Kozak of Mississauga
Lewis Page, head coach of the UPEI women’s soccer team, has recruited goalkeeper Veronica Kozak of Mississauga, Ontario.
Kozak’s career between the posts began young. In her first year playing soccer, when she was just seven years old, she chose goalkeeper because she didn’t care for running.
“Eventually, I noticed I was actually enjoying it,” she said. “You get to make these crazy saves or as one of my coaches liked to describe it: ‘picture saves’.”
Kozak credits support from her parents early on for her development, including practice drills with her father.

Bachelor of Integrated Studies program information session
UPEI's Bachelor of Integrated Studies program is specifically designed for mature learners who are looking to earn a university degree. Students may study in Arts, Business or Science and pursue studies either part-time or full-time. The Bachelor of Integrated Studies at the University of Prince Edward Island places the unique needs of adult learners in focus, with a distinct entry point, ongoing learner support, broad choice of courses to meet employment requirements and personal interests, and a faculty noted for its strength in teaching.
